Prison should be used for those who are a danger to society. The punishment is loss of freedom. The prison should not just punish though. They should help to rehabilitate the person - to reduce the liklihood of that person reoffending. Infact the latter has to be very important - it should be the key role of the prison.

I do think we can be a bit too soft of our prisoners though. Too much human rights stuff about now. We need to make education and work within the prison compulsary and not optional. And we need to make reoffending behaviour programmes compulsary for all, and more radily available within all prisons.

Getting out on tag or parole does have systems and are not just things that happen. But again, I would like it to be tougher.

And for lesser crimes we need more effective alternatives to prisons. Prisons are very expensive to run. We need to reduce our prison population. We need far more community based sanctions and rehabilitation systems in place.

And saldy for some prisoners you can look back at their lives and see how things have led to them being in prison. It doesn't mean it is okay. It doesn't mean they shouldn't be punished. But you can see how it happens.
